LinkedIn Premium offers tools that can enhance job search visibility and recruiter outreach, but it does not guarantee faster hiring for most users. In 2026, the Premium Career plan costs $29.99 per month or $239.88 annually, targeting job seekers with features like 5 InMail messages per month, 90-day profile viewer history, and advanced job filters for roles at actively hiring companies or those with fewer than 10 applicants. The Premium Business plan runs $59.99 monthly or $575.88 yearly, providing employers with 15 InMail credits and unlimited people browsing.

While LinkedIn claims Premium users get hired 2.6 times faster and see 43% higher response rates, evidence shows over 70% of hires occur without it, and 85% of job seekers succeed using free features. LinkedIn Premium Pricing in 2026

Clear pricing helps job seekers and employers budget for recruiting tools. Premium Career, aimed at individuals hunting jobs, starts at $29.99 per month or $239.88 for an annual subscription--a 33% discount compared to monthly billing. Sources like getviews.ai, uppl.ai, and connectsafely.ai confirm these U.S. rates for 2026.

Premium Business, suited for recruiters and hiring managers, costs $59.99 monthly or $575.88 annually. This plan appears in reports from connectsafely.ai and postking.io.

Plan Monthly Price Annual Price Annual Savings
Premium Career $29.99 $239.88 ~$100
Premium Business $59.99 $575.88 ~$184

Annual plans deliver the best value for committed users, but test monthly first if your search lasts under six months. These rates, backed by multiple high-confidence sources, allow U.S. job seekers to plan upgrades around active application periods and employers to align with hiring budgets.

Does LinkedIn Premium Really Speed Up Hiring? Claims vs. Reality

LinkedIn promotes Premium as a hiring accelerator, but results depend on user effort and market conditions. Here's a balanced view:

LinkedIn Claim Supporting Metric Counter Evidence Notes
2.6x faster hiring Premium users hired quicker >70% hires without Premium; 85% succeed free Correlation, not causation
43% higher response rates Better messaging replies <10% InMail response rates Varies by outreach quality
Higher search surfacing Profiles rank above free ones Free alternatives cover most needs Recruiter filters help both

Claims appear in getviews.ai and tryapt.ai, but sources like resumehog.com flag them as linked to active users, not Premium alone. Most hires stem from networking and optimized free profiles.

Comparison: LinkedIn Premium Career vs. Free Account

Side-by-side details help job seekers weigh upgrades against free basics.

Feature Free Account Premium Career Value Add for Job Search
InMail 0 5 per month Direct recruiter outreach
Job Filters Basic (location, title) Advanced (hiring companies, <10 applicants) Target low-competition roles
Applicant Insights None Your ranking vs. others Refine applications
Viewer History 5 recent (past 90 days) Full 90-day list Follow up with viewers
LinkedIn Learning Limited previews 21,000+ full courses Build in-demand skills
Badges None Top Applicant/Featured Boost visibility in searches
Hiring Claims Standard visibility 2.6x faster (claimed) Marginal for most; maximize free first

Data from postking.io and connectsafely.ai. Free accounts handle 85% of successful searches--upgrade only for targeted pushes.

When Should You Upgrade to LinkedIn Premium?

For job seekers: Opt for Premium Career during intense, 1-3 month searches in competitive fields like tech or finance, where InMail and filters uncover hidden roles. Skip for casual browsing or if free networking yields interviews--85% do. Annual billing suits long-term hunts. Assess your activity (daily vs. weekly), role competition (high vs. low), and free results (interviews in 30 days?). Trial monthly to measure ROI via applicant matches.

For employers: Choose Premium Business if LinkedIn drives most sourcing, leveraging unlimited browsing and insights for efficiency. It's valuable for small teams but less essential if using broader applicant tracking systems. Framework: Evaluate LinkedIn's role in your pipeline and test if 15 InMail credits accelerate candidate outreach.
